This charming engraving by Edward Paxman Brandard, after a painting by William Frederick Witherington, captures a tranquil woodland scene where a young boy carefully helps a woman—likely his mother—cross a shallow stream using stepping stones. The pair is surrounded by dense, leafy trees, with filtered light adding a gentle atmosphere to the forest setting. In the background, a steeple peeks through the trees, hinting at a nearby village. The composition emphasizes innocence, care, and the peaceful rhythm of rural life, rendered with fine detail and a soft romantic sensibility characteristic of Witherington’s pastoral works.
